Transaction 62610616836b6330afe7a4532439b9ac32ce257bf784ec1757d94300feb5bc1f
1 Input
1 Output
-
62610616836b6330afe7a4532439b9ac32ce257bf784ec1757d94300feb5bc1f:0
- value
- 52675341
- script pubkey
- OP_0 OP_PUSHBYTES_20 c53476a613145baf15258d3453ca60579f275825
- address
- ltc1qc568dfsnz3d679f935698jnq270jwkp9qsm9ql